Filing History

IRS 990 filing history for Marlborough Cable Trust showing financial trends over 14 years of public records:

Over 14 years of IRS 990 filings (2011–2024), Marlborough Cable Trust's revenue has grown by 9.6%, moving from $452K to $496K. Total assets decreased by 43.7% over the same period, from $811K to $457K. Total functional expenses rose by 27.7%, from $405K to $517K. In its most recent filing year (2024), Marlborough Cable Trust reported a deficit of $21K, with expenses exceeding revenue. The organization holds $234K in liabilities against $457K in assets (debt-to-asset ratio: 51.2%), resulting in net assets of $223K.

Data Sources and Methodology

This transparency report for Marlborough Cable Trust is generated by NonprofitSpending's AI analysis engine. The data is sourced from publicly available IRS 990 filings accessed through the ProPublica Nonprofit Explorer API and IRS electronic filing records. The Mission Score, spending breakdown, and other analytical insights are produced by artificial intelligence and should be used as one of multiple factors when evaluating a nonprofit organization.

IRS 990 forms are annual information returns that most tax-exempt organizations must file with the IRS. These forms provide detailed financial information including revenue, expenses, assets, liabilities, and compensation of officers. NonprofitSpending processes this data to provide accessible transparency reports for donors, researchers, and the general public.
